WebDPU is the only Incoterms rule that requires the seller to unload goods at destination. The seller should therefore ensure that it is in a position to organise unloading at the named place. Should the parties intend the seller not to bear the risk and cost of unloading, the DPU rule should be avoided and DAP should be used instead. WebDelivered At Place (DAP): Further information If the specified place is an inland clearance depot, a free trade zone or similar, then use of this rule is straightforward – the goods can be delivered uncleared.
